How they compare

Mauritius currently reports 31 1000 USD against 26 1000 USD in Zimbabwe, a difference of 5 1000 USD.

That makes Mauritius's figure about 1.2 times Zimbabwe's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 20 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Zimbabwe ahead.

Mauritius ranks 51st and Zimbabwe ranks 54th of 154 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Mauritius averaged higher in 2 and Zimbabwe in 1.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
